Child endangerment, as defined by Penal Code § 273a(a) PC, involves intentionally putting a child under the age of 18 in a situation that jeopardizes his or her health or safety, including exposing him or her to unjustifiable pain, suffering, or danger. The elements the prosecutor must prove are that: - You did ONE of the following: - Willfully inflicted unjustifiable physical pain or mental suffering on a child, - Willfully caused or permitted a child to suffer unjustifiable physical pain or mental suffering, - While having care or custody of a child, willfully caused or permitted the child's person or health to be injured, or.
